The initiative by web portal “Agenda Daily” to organise a debate between PKR de facto leader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im and Information Minister Datuk Ahmad Shabery Cheek on the recent fuel price hike issue is to be applauded. We also welcome TV3’s commitment to telecast the debate live on July 15, at 8.30pm from the Dewan Bahasa dan Pustaka auditorium.

Since Ahmad Shaberry assumed the information portfolio, he has stated on several occasions he would engage with various groups in public discourse on national issues, and indeed, RTM has since then launched a special “Blog” programme for several Sundays now, featuring thus far interviews with leading Bloggers such as Raja Petra Kamarudin, Ahirudin Attan aka rockybru, Tony Yew and Capt Yusof Ahmad aka Ancient Mariner.

We believe such efforts to expand democratic discourse through the various media — both print and electronic, old and new media — is to be welcomed by all Malaysians consistent with a national agenda towards realising Vision 2020, which encompasses promoting and creating a civil society befitting the status of a first world naton.

We look forward to this debate, and the acceptance and willingness by the two debaters, Anwar and Ahmad Shaberry, to engage on behalf of the Government andthe Opposition respectively, marks a stride forward for Malaysian democratic practice. It is the hope of many Malaysians such initiatives will be continued and expanded by both the ruling Government and the opposition parties, later to include civil society groups and prominent individuals perhaps, as they are all stakeholders in nation-building, with a common goal of achieving a better Malaysia for all. — YL Chong, Editor, CPI

All set for fuel debate between Shabery and Anwar

KUALA LUMPUR: Information Minister Datuk Ahmad Shabery Cheek is confident of doing well in his debate on the fuel price increase with PKR de facto leader Datuk Seri Anwar Ibrahim on July 15.

“I have always prepared my mind. Do you think it’s tough? I don’t think it’s tough at all. I’m very confident about it,??? he told reporters at Parliament lobby.

On whether the debate was brought up at the Cabinet meeting yesterday, Ahmad Shabery said it wasn’t discussed, adding: “The Prime Minister has already issued a statement that it (the debate) is good.???

He said Anwar would be putting himself and his party at risk in the debate.

“He is a leader and he always assumes that he can become the Prime Minister.

“But I’m nothing. I’m just a local leader in Umno,??? he said.

Ahmad Shabery also clarified that the debate was organised by Agenda Daily and not him or his ministry.

In Taiping, Anwar said he would unveil a mechanism on how Malaysians could enjoy a lower price of petrol and diesel during the debate.

He said he would debate with Ahmad Shabery even though he preferred to do it with the Prime Minister and his deputy.

Anwar repeated his pledge that if Pakatan Rakyat were to take over the Government, the price of fuel would be reduced the next day.

He said it was irresponsible to compare the rise in the fuel and diesel prices in countries such as India and China unlike Malaysia which produces oil.

He also denied that he was eroding Malay interests as alleged by Barisan Nasional.

“I am only speaking as their rights had been sidelined by Malay leaders who have betrayed them,??? he told a gathering in Batu Gantang.

Earlier Gopeng MP Lee Boon Chye, a PKR vice-president, said there was no need for the Government to increase the oil price by 40% as it had given traders a good excuse to raise their prices.

“The increase is a case of too much, too fast and made at a wrong time,??? he said.
